I'm not familiar with the Polaris starter but almost every other starter has a hot wire to it and the housing is grounded. So if you use a battery charger and put the red (pos) on the terminal and the black (neg) on the housing it should spin.
My buddys Polaris 400 went thru starters faster than batteries. They r expensive but can be rebuilt a couple times.
